This version:
  • Slope properties will appear in Lists and the Tooltip provided the airport is set for sloping
  • Scenery objects and taxi signs now display whether they are stock - that is are placements of objects based on stock files - or not. This appears in the relevant List views and also in the tool tip. Given the increased importance in handling stock data from v5 this is the first stage of improvements as to how ADE loads, unloads or excludes stock object placements
  • The area that ADE load stock data from has been reduced. This is an airport bounding radius which previously covered a larger area. This should reduce the number of extraneous stock objects appearing in a project. As per the item above the plan is to provide the creation of user defined areas for the loading, unloading and exclusion of stock object placements
  • The bug that caused a compiler error when loading certain approaches has been fixed. There is an additional approach type of TACAN

The radius is calculated based on the airport elements. It has always been that way except in this version the airport bounding radius is shown rather than the test radius which is used by the compiler. So yes that is why the circle looks smaller. There is no user control over the size of the radius (never has been) but we are planning to introduce this so users can determine over what area they want to has stock data loaded.
